Hey @marco1

These questions are slightly off topic as the template is really just the design shell with the responsiveness enabled. Its there to be ported into an app as a signup page, not offering the functionality.

  1. Yes this would be in the users data type, its a default data type stored in Bubble, these are your users.
  2. This is possible with a plugin such as https://bubble.io/plugin/efactive---detect-user-presence-1530308723866x172623922892636160
  3. This can be implemented as a screening process before users are ‘approved’ and therefore able to login (I’m sure there are posts in the forum covering this topic).
  4. Yes, a few ways of doing this alongside the built in permissions with Bubble under the Privacy roles. Again best to have a quick search for this as I’m sure the topic has been discussed with privacy rules and roles.
